In the 1950s, Palm Springs was Hollywood's playground, site of many big-name
movie stars' second homes. After a period of decline, Palm Springs is quickly
becoming glamorous again, with many of its "mid-century moderne" (designer-speak
for 1950s) properties being restored to their former glory. Tour companies can
take you to visit Indian Canyons, through the desert in a Hummer, for a drive
along the San Andreas Fault or out to see the electricity-generating windmills
up close.

Palm Springs is Popular For: Driving tours, shopping, gambling (there's a casino in the middle of town), golf and simply laying around by a swimming pool getting some sun.
